Types of Energy Licenses and Permits
Construction and development licenses are the initial permits required before initiating any energy project. These licenses approve site approvals, planning permissions, and construction plans, ensuring projects meet local regulations and zoning requirements.
Operational permits are essential for the ongoing operation of energy facilities such as power plants and infrastructure. These permits authorize the plant to operate legally and often include compliance with safety standards and operational criteria.
Environmental and safety certifications are crucial to minimizing environmental impact and safeguarding public health. They include assessments like environmental impact statements, emissions permits, and safety compliance certificates, which are mandatory before and during operation.
Together, these licenses and permits form a comprehensive legal framework that regulates energy projects from inception to execution and operation, ensuring safety, environmental stewardship, and compliance with national and international laws.

Operational Permits for Power Plants and Infrastructure
Operational permits for power plants and infrastructure are vital authorizations required to ensure that energy facilities operate safely, legally, and environmentally compliant. These permits are issued by relevant regulatory authorities after thorough evaluations.
The permitting process involves assessing factors such as safety protocols, environmental impact, and technical specifications. Authorities verify that the infrastructure meets national standards before granting operational approval. This ensures the power plant’s operation does not pose risks to public health or the environment.
Once obtained, these operational permits often include conditions related to emissions limits, safety procedures, and maintenance requirements. They are periodically reviewed to confirm ongoing compliance and safety standards. Failure to adhere to permit conditions can result in penalties or suspension of operations.
Understanding the legal requirements for operational permits in energy law is crucial for project developers and operators alike. Proper management of these permits ensures legal compliance, minimizes risks, and promotes sustainable power generation practices.

The Licensing and Permitting Process in Energy Law
The licensing and permitting process in energy law involves a structured sequence of steps designed to ensure compliance with legal and regulatory standards. This process typically begins with project planning and identifying applicable licenses and permits.
Applicants must submit comprehensive documentation, including technical plans, environmental impact assessments, and safety protocols, to relevant authorities. Regulatory agencies review these submissions to evaluate potential risks and enforce standards.
The evaluation phase may include public consultations and technical assessments, which can extend the timeline. Upon successful review, authorities grant the necessary licenses or permits, often with stipulated conditions.
A clear understanding of this process is vital for project success in the energy sector. Key steps include:
- Preparing detailed application materials.
- Engaging with regulators early on.
- Addressing all compliance requirements efficiently.
